Default Oak seedling

I planted an oak seedling last year, it is doing great but I have a concern
about wind. Where I live it can get windy especially in spring and during
storms. The seedling's trunk at the base is only about 1/2-1inch in diameter
and the leaves are in a ball at the top, which is about 7-8 feet tall. I
stake it to about 4ft but now the top sways like a poodle's tail in a dog
show. Will my seedling grow to be crooked? I have several other trees that
have grown to look like they had been planted by the Piza designers in
Italy. So I am not a nut. Please help.
